In 2004 Simon Avedissian took time off of his busy schedule with school and AYF (Armenian Youth Federation) to start his career in skimboarding. Simon was quickly taken in by a number of Balboa skimboarders due to his enthusiasm for the sport and smooth style. Balboa local Emil Davis was the first to take notice in Simon’s quick attachment to the sport and soon became his mentor. Simon’s repetitive skim sessions and desire to succeed in the sport finally paid off when he won his first amateur event in Santa Cruz and soon after that he was picked up by Exile Skimboards.
Simon’s level of skimboarding skyrocketed after his add to the Exile team and it showed once again as he dominated the amateur division at the 2008 Victoria Championship taking first place. When Simon is not out chasing the girls you can count on seeing him skimboarding the balboa pier, as he constantly is trying new tricks and techniques to further his skill in the sport. 

Simon rides an XS Pro Shape 3/4" Double Carbon Fiber Exile Skimboard.
